This is what a positive TB skin test looks like 10mm with slight induration upon palpation Guess what It s all mine I have to have a TB skin test done every three months to rule out exposure since I work in a coronary intensive care unit Since I ve been at college I ve had this reaction to the PPDs placed however they always used to be ruled as negative because they were lt 10mm and weren t indurated When I went to employee health today it was finally ruled as a positive skin test It doesn t necessarily mean I have TB the positive skin reaction can mean a lot of different things and it isn t the most reliable indicator of TB anyway but it means that somewhere along the way I ve been minorly I say this because my arm isn t an ulcer from the test exposed to it Because of the way each floor I ve had clinicals on has been set up it isn t likely that I was exposed during my time at school What <i>is< i> more likely however is that I was exposed during a trip to the Philippines prior to my freshman year of college after which I started having these weird PPD results Now I m off to have a chest X Ray which will most likely be completely clear since I m not coughing up blood or having nightsweats or any of the other wild symptoms tomorrow and I m going to start taking the INH after July 4th Why then Because my 21st birthday is on the 1st of July And antibiotics and alcohol don t mix

The TB skin test is a way to find out if a person has TB infection Although there is more than one TB skin test the preferred method of testing is to use the Mantoux test For this test a small amount of testing material is placed just below the top layers of skin usually on the arm Two to three days later a health care worker checks the arm
